9 Delamore Road, London
Reg Number: 12059302
Date of Inc: June 19, 2019
Flat 1, London
Reg Number: 05526022
Date of Inc: August 02, 2005
1b Delamere Road, London
Reg Number: 01590916
Date of Inc: October 13, 1981
14a Delamere Road, London
Reg Number: 14100853
Date of Inc: May 11, 2022
Flat 3, 1b Delamere Road, London
Reg Number: 14272702
Date of Inc: August 03, 2022
4a Delamere Road, London
Reg Number: 10135275
Date of Inc: April 20, 2016
Reg Number: 14253040
Date of Inc: July 25, 2022
10A DELAMERE ROAD, LONDON
Reg Number: 13814878
Date of Inc: January 01, 1970
7 Delamere Road, London
Reg Number: 09788067
Date of Inc: September 22, 2015
FLAT 1, 1B, WEST WIMBLEDON
Reg Number: 13742468
12C DELAMERE ROAD, LONDON
Reg Number: 13472185